User messages containing newline characters were being added as-is to
markdown list items in buildSummarySection(), breaking the list format.
Now newlines are replaced with spaces before backtick escaping.
On Unix/macOS, rename(2) atomically replaces the destination file.
The previous code ran unlinkSync before renameSync on all platforms,
creating an unnecessary non-atomic window where a crash could lose
data. Now the delete-before-rename is gated behind process.platform
=== 'win32', where rename cannot overwrite an existing file.

new Date('YYYY-MM-DD') creates UTC midnight, which in negative UTC offset
timezones (e.g., Hawaii) causes getDate() to return the previous day.
Replaced with new Date(year, month - 1, day) for correct local-time behavior.

progressBar() in skill-create-output.js could crash with RangeError when
percent > 100 because repeat() received a negative count. Fixed by
clamping filled to [0, width].

The command cross-reference regex /^.*`\/(...)`.*$/gm only captured the
LAST command ref per line due to greedy .* consuming earlier refs.
Replaced with line-by-line processing using non-anchored regex to
capture ALL command references.

Fix grepFile() silently skipping matches when called with /g flag regex.
The global flag makes .test() stateful, causing alternating match/miss
on consecutive matching lines. Strip g flag since per-line testing
doesn't need global state.

Windows cmd.exe treats single quotes literally, so `echo '...' | node -e '...'`
fails. Switched to execFileSync with the `input` option to pipe stdin data
directly without shell quoting issues.
